Gourmet Glatt Presented Jewish Night At Andrew J. Parise Park

This week annual concert was something to remember at Cedarhurst. Children and adults filled Andrew J. Parise Park to watch two amazing shows sponsored by Gourmet Glatt. The first act was the very talented and amazing acrobatic twins know as “The Twins From France”. Even though one of the brothers was unable to attend, this did not stop the other brother Yisroel performance. His comedic routine had the audience on the edge of their seats, including a few lucky ones that got to participate. Yisroel highflying, unicycle riding, balloon popping was an amazing opening for the very young and talented Yoni Ziegelbaum.

Children surrounded the gazebo while Yoni Ziegelbaum put on an outstanding performance with Mayer Erps on Drums, Yanky Katina and Tuvia Greenberg on guitar, and Pesachya Septiness on Keys. His versatile choice of music, ranging from rap, alternative, and pop was an incredible selection to the concert. His energetic performance and powerful voice had the crowd on their feet. Some of the audience members were even saying this was the best show they have seen.

While the concert was taken place the 4th Precinct including Sgt Leslie Moulds, Officer Kohlmier, Officer Denise Robbert with her canine Finn and Officer Pat Pierson and his horse Simenon, educated the audience about “Night Out Against Crime”.

This program is dedicated to promote involvement in crime prevention activities, police-community partnerships, neighborhood camaraderie, and send a message to criminals letting them know that neighborhoods are organized and fighting back. More importantly the kids were more interested in Simenon the Horse and Finn the dog.
